When or when not to use traveller's cheques in Europe? |
Travel Info Plan to go to Prague, then Austria, Germany, Switzerland, Italy, Holland, Hungary. Travel Tips If you carry Euro notes you have the right money for Austria, Germany, Italy and Holland. In the other countries they will accept them in a pinch, but always at a rate that is bad for you. I would advice you to take about 100 Euro with you in the countries that do not take the Euro, or US Dollars or British pounds if either is your own money, for emergencies. But get some money out of an ATM as soon as you are in a country, or change you left over money for the next country. If you have a credit card, take it, best put it in your money belt as extra back-up. You can use ATM's in Czech republic, and I am sure also in Hungary, and I have used it in all other countries myself. Just check with your bank to see if your card will work abroad and what they charge. If they charge more than a token-fee, ask around for a free of charge card. Source(s): I have been traveling Europe a lot of times and have never used travellers cheques. Never been out of money either.
